You are viewing a plain text version of this content. The canonical link for it is here.
Posted to dev@hbase.apache.org by "Hari Sekhon (JIRA)" <ji...@apache.org> on 2018/08/06 11:01:00 UTC

[jira] [Created] (HBASE-21014) Improve Stochastic Balancer to write HDFS favoured node hints for region primary blocks to avoid destroying data locality if needing to use HDFS Balancer

Hari Sekhon created HBASE-21014:
-----------------------------------

             Summary: Improve Stochastic Balancer to write HDFS favoured node hints for region primary blocks to avoid destroying data locality if needing to use HDFS Balancer
                 Key: HBASE-21014
                 URL: https://issues.apache.org/jira/browse/HBASE-21014
             Project: HBase
          Issue Type: Improvement
          Components: Balancer
    Affects Versions: 1.1.2
            Reporter: Hari Sekhon


Improve Stochastic Balancer to include the HDFS region location hints to avoid HDFS Balancer destroying data locality.

Right now according to a mix of docs, jiras and mailing list info it appears that one must change
{code:java}
hbase.master.loadbalancer.class{code}
to the org.apache.hadoop.hbase.favored.FavoredNodeLoadBalancer asĀ it looks like this functionality is only within FavouredNodeBalancer and not the standard Stochastic Balancer.

[http://hbase.apache.org/book.html#_hbase_and_hdfs]

This is not ideal because we'd still like to use all the heuristics and work that has gone in the Stochastic Balancer which I believe right now is the best and most mature HBase balancer.

See also the linked Jiras and this discussion:

[http://apache-hbase.679495.n3.nabble.com/HDFS-Balancer-td4086607.html]



--
This message was sent by Atlassian JIRA
(v7.6.3#76005)